Abstract

PURPOSE:To execute washing of oil deposits with a high efficiency of removing a detergent in the washing device which is excellent in degreasing and washing properties of oils, etc., is good in the safety and working environment hygiene and is free from environmental pollution. CONSTITUTION:This washing device has a washing section 1 for washing the wash 10 stuck with oil-components on the surfaces with the detergent 11, a detergent removing section 2 for removing the detergent sticking to the washed wash 10 by hot steam and a drying section 3 for drying and removing the moisture sticking to the surfaces of the wash subjected to the detergent removing treatment. The wash stuck with the oils is efficiently washed, by which the sufficiently washed articles are obtd. The remaining detergent is rapidly and efficiently removed and the wash is dried, by which the volume of the waste washing water and the cost of the waste water treatment is reduced. Since the wash heated by the hot steam is dried, the high drying efficiency is obtd.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a device for cleaning oil deposits, and more particularly to a device for cleaning oil deposits that efficiently cleans and removes oil adhering to objects to be cleaned such as metal parts.

Description of the Related Art In the cutting process of precision machine parts, electric parts, etc., the friction between the work material and the cutting tool is reduced, a large amount of frictional heat generated is removed, chips are washed away, and the life of the cutting tool is shortened. Cutting oil, etc. is used for the purpose of extending the surface and smoothing the finished surface.

Therefore, although these oils adhere to the processed material, it is often impossible to obtain a product if the oils remain adhered. For this reason, in the finishing process of such parts, oil components are usually washed and removed using an organic solvent.

Conventionally, as an organic solvent used for washing and removing such oil, hydrocarbon solvents such as kerosene, benzene and xylene, chlorine solvents such as trichloroethylene and tetrachloroethylene, and freon solvents such as trichlorotrifluoroethane. It has been known. In particular, CFC-based or chlorine-based solvents, which have characteristics of high cleanability and nonflammability, are used for electronic, electrical, mechanical and other parts.

However, among the above-mentioned conventional organic solvents, hydrocarbon solvents, especially benzene,
Since xylene and the like are highly toxic and are compounds designated as harmful substances under the Industrial Safety Law, there are problems in terms of the danger and complexity of handling these. Further, the chlorine-based or chlorofluorocarbon-based solvents have major problems in terms of safety, toxicity, environmental pollution and the like.

The detergent for oily deposits used in the present invention is
It contains N-methyl-2-pyrrolidone as an active ingredient and is usually used as a mixture of N-methyl-2-pyrrolidone and water. In this case, the content of N-methyl-2-pyrrolidone is usually 40% by weight or more, preferably 50 to 85% by weight, and the content of water is usually 60.
It is suitable to set the content in the range of not more than 15% by weight, preferably in the range of 15 to 50% by weight. When the content of N-methyl-2-pyrrolidone is less than 40% by weight, the degreasing and cleaning effect of oil is low.

As a cleaning method using such a cleaning agent, various cleaning methods such as a dipping method, an ultrasonic cleaning method, a rocking method, and a spray method can be adopted, and the processing temperature is
The oil content adhering to the object to be cleaned is degreased and washed at a temperature of 20 to 100 ° C, preferably 40 to 80 ° C.

In the present invention, the cleaning agent adhering to the cleaned object is blown off with hot steam to remove the cleaning agent, thereby reducing the amount of water used and treating the wastewater as compared with the cleaning agent removal method by water cleaning. It is possible to reduce the burden of. In this case, it is preferable that the spraying amount and the spraying speed of the hot steam be set such that the cleaning agent adhering to the object to be cleaned is blown off and removed in a short time.

In the present invention, it is preferable that the temperature of the hot steam used for removing the cleaning agent is usually 90 ° C. or higher, particularly 100 to 130 ° C. This hot steam is pure water when the object to be cleaned is a precision part. It is desirable that it is obtained. The amount of hot steam sprayed is 1 surface area of the object to be cleaned.
Usually, it is preferable to set it to about 60 to 6000 kg / hr per m 2 .

When washing is performed using a high-boiling-point organic component such as N-methyl-2-pyrrolidone, normal water washing leaves the N-methyl-2-pyrrolidone component, which is dried to dry the surface. However, in the cleaning agent removal treatment using hot steam according to the present invention, the cleaning agent can be efficiently removed with a small amount of hot steam. Moreover, in the subsequent drying, since the article to be cleaned heated by hot steam is dried, the drying efficiency is remarkably good.

The cleaning apparatus shown in the figure has a cleaning section 1 for degreasing and cleaning a cleaning object 10 having oil on its surface with a cleaning agent 11 containing N-methyl-2-pyrrolidone, and a cleaning section that has passed through the cleaning section 1. The cleaning agent removing unit 2 that blows away the cleaning agent that has adhered to the object 10 with hot steam, and the moisture that has adhered to the surface of the object to be cleaned 10 that has passed through the cleaning agent removal unit 2 is blown off with hot air and dried. The drying unit 3 and the cleaning device 10 are mainly configured to include a cleaning device 1, a cleaning device 1, a cleaning agent removing unit 2, and a transporting device 5 that transfers the cleaning target 10 by suspending the cleaning target object 10 in a net basket 4. .

The cleaning unit 1 includes a cleaning tank 12 containing a cleaning agent 11, a jacket 13 having a heat medium inlet 13A and a heat outlet 13B for adjusting the temperature of the cleaning tank 12.
A spray nozzle 14A provided at the bottom of the cleaning tank 12
With air or gas such as nitrogen spray header 1
4 and an oil removing device (not shown) for separating and collecting the oil component (oil film 15) floating in the cleaning agent 11.

0 is sequentially transferred to the right side in the drawing by the transfer device 5, and when it is located on the tank of each processing unit, the net cage 4 is lowered, and after processing, it is pulled up again and transferred to the next step.

That is, the article to be cleaned 10 is first immersed in the cleaning agent 11 in the cleaning tank 12 of the cleaning section 1 to be cleaned. In this cleaning process, air or nitrogen gas is blown through the spray header 14 by the spray nozzle 14A to be dispersed, and the adhered oil is peeled off so that the gas dispersion flow hits the object to be cleaned 10.

The oil separated from the object to be cleaned 10 and floated above the cleaning agent 11 is separated and collected together with some cleaning liquid by an oil removing device such as an oil skimmer device.

After the oil has been washed and removed in this way, the article to be washed 10 is pulled up, transferred to the detergent removing section 2 in the next step, lowered into the detergent removing tank 21, and the lid 21A.
Spraying hot steam onto the object to be cleaned 10 from the spray header 22 and the spray nozzle 22A.
The cleaning agent adhering to the object to be cleaned is removed. At this time, the removed cleaning agent and steam drain are discharged through the discharge port 2
It is discharged from the tank 1B and collected.

Next, it is transferred to the drying unit 3, lowered into the drying tank 31, and hot air is blown onto the article to be cleaned from the spray header 32 and the spray nozzle 32A with the lid 31A attached, to dry and remove the attached moisture. In this drying process, the article to be cleaned 10 is in a state in which the temperature has risen due to the blowing of hot steam in the previous step, so the drying process time and the hot air volume are significantly shortened compared to the conventional water cleaning method. Or reduced.

Example 1 Test piece with oil attached (material: SS41, size: 2.98 cm × 4.98 cm × 0.3 cm thickness) 2
0 sheets were placed in a basket and a cleaning agent (NMP: water = 85: 15 (weight ratio)) consisting of a mixture of N-methyl-2-pyrrolidone (NMP) and water was used by the apparatus shown in FIG. 7
After cleaning at 0 ° C for 3 minutes, put it in the cleaning agent removal tank and apply hot steam (100 ° C) to the area to be cleaned 600 k per net basket area.
Sprayed at g / m 2 / hr for 3 minutes. Then, hot air (90 ° C.) was blown in the drying tank at 7 Nm 3 / m 2 / hr for 1 minute per area of the net basket to be cleaned so as to hit the object to be cleaned.

With respect to the test piece thus treated, the dry state was evaluated by visual observation of the surface, adhesion of cellophane tape, and degree of white cloth stain when wiped with a white cloth.
The results are shown in Table 1.

Comparative Example 1 The surface condition was examined in the same manner as in Example 1 except that the cleaning agent removal treatment with hot steam was not performed, and the drying was performed with air at room temperature. The results are shown in Table 1.

Comparative Example 2 The surface condition was examined in the same manner as in Example 1 except that the cleaning agent removal treatment with hot steam was not performed and the hot air drying treatment time was 10 minutes, and the results are shown in Table 1. .

Comparative Examples 3 and 4 In the same manner as in Example 1, except that the washing with water was carried out for 3 minutes or 15 minutes instead of the cleaning agent removal treatment with hot steam, and the hot air drying treatment time was 10 minutes. The surface condition was examined by using the table and the results are shown in Table 1.
